Pros Cons Royal Enfield Classic 350

Pros

  • Timeless retro design that continues to appeal to classic motorcycle enthusiasts
  • Solid build quality with a 349 cc J-series engine offering smooth and refined performance
  • Comfortable ride with a well-cushioned seat and upright riding posture, ideal for long commutes

Cons

  • Lacks advanced features like traction control, which are becoming common in the segment
  • Slight vibrations at higher speeds may impact comfort during extended highway rides
  • Weight (195 kg) can make it feel heavy for newer riders, especially in city traffic

Verdict

The 2024 Royal Enfield Classic 350 continues to uphold its legacy as a timeless and robust motorcycle, combining classic styling with modern engineering. Its comfortable ride and smooth engine make it a great option for long-distance cruising, while the retro design ensures it stands out on the road. However, its relatively basic feature set and heavy weight might not appeal to riders looking for cutting-edge technology or a lightweight city bike. Overall, the Classic 350 remains a top choice for those who value style, comfort, and heritage.
